Sugar gliders are animals that like to sleep during the day and are active and jump around at night. Therefore, we should have appropriate time to play with them in the evening or at night. People who work during the day can easily take care of them.
The answer is that sugar gliders have their own unique smell and can be quite strong if kept together in large numbers. However, if kept 1-2, the smell is not much of a concern. Cleaning can be done by bathing males, but it is not recommended to bathe females as water may enter their pouches, causing dampness and diseases. However, if cleaned and dried properly, they can be bathed as well.
They can eat all kinds of seasonal fruits in Thailand that are sweet. Protein-rich foods are also important and should be given regularly, about 1-2 times a week, such as crickets, mealworms, waxworms, or other protein-rich worms that animals can eat. Sugar gliders like them all.
For those worried about noise, you can mostly put that concern aside because they hardly make any noise. Except for some barking while playing with friends late at night, but it won't be too long or loud enough to alarm the neighbors.
Their habitat is important for their mental health. It should not be too narrow or too wide and should have branches crossing at various angles for them to jump around and sharpen their teeth.
